Cheesy Ground Beef and Rice Casserole
Ingredients:
| Ingredient | Quantity |
| Ground beef | 1 lb |
| Onion, chopped | 1 medium |
| Garlic, minced | 2 cloves |
| Salt | 1 tsp |
| Black pepper | 1/2 tsp |
| Paprika | 1 tsp |
| Cream of mushroom soup | 1 can (10.5 oz) |
| Sour cream | 1 cup |
| Milk | 1/2 cup |
| Cooked white rice | 1 1/2 cups |
| Shredded cheddar cheese | 2 cups |
| Frozen peas | 1/2 cup (optional) |
| Fresh parsley, chopped | 1 tbsp (optional) |
How To Make Cheesy Ground Beef and Rice Casserole:
- Step 1: Preheat Oven: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13 inch baking dish.
- Step 2: Cook Ground Beef: Brown the 1 lb ground beef, 1 medium chopped onion, and 2 minced garlic cloves in a large skillet. Season with 1 tsp salt, 1/2 tsp pepper, and 1 tsp paprika. Drain any excess grease.
- Step 3: Combine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the 1 can cream of mushroom soup, 1 cup sour cream, 1/2 cup milk, the cooked ground beef mixture, 1 1/2 cups cooked rice, and 1 cup of the shredded cheddar cheese. Stir in the 1/2 cup frozen peas, if desired.
- Step 4: Assemble Casserole: Pour the mixture evenly into the prepared baking dish. Top the casserole with the remaining 1 cup of shredded cheese.
- Step 5: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the casserole is bubbly around the edges and the cheese topping is golden brown.
- Step 6: Serve: Let cool slightly before serving. Garnish with the 1 tbsp fresh parsley, if desired.
